Piping plovers (Charadrius melodus; hereafter, plovers) and interior least terns (Sternula antillarum athalassos; hereafter, terns) are two avian species that nest along the Lower Platte River system (LPRS) in Nebraska. In the LPRS, river sandbars provide natural nesting habitat, but off-river sites provide substantial nesting habitat especially when sandbar habitat is scarce. Although presumed to be important for the persistence of plovers and terns, off-river habitat is not self-sustaining and predicted to decline. Sturgeons (Acipenseridae) have experienced world-wide declines as a result of anthropogenic effects such as over-harvest, habitat degradation, altered flow regimes, and pollution. Nearly all European and Asian sturgeon species have experienced population declines and have subsequently been classified as either threatened or endangered. North American sturgeons have experienced a similar plight in that all eight native sturgeon species are listed as endangered, threatened, or of special concern. Direct linkages between North American sturgeon declines and anthropogenic effects are difficult to assess due to scale considerations, fluctuating environmental conditions, difficulty in capture, and the interaction of all these effects. I studied barn owl (Tyto alba) breeding biology in western Nebraska 1984-1986. I had greatest success capturing males (56% success) at night using trap doors at nest sites and females (91 % success) using hoop nets at nest sites during the day. Barn owls removed 16 of 23 tail-mounted radios. Eight birds were radio-tracked for 7-14.5 hours. The mean foraging range was 198 ha (32- 299 ha, n = 8) with < 1 % overlap among birds from adjacent nest sites. Field-tested telemetry error was high (mean displacements of radio-locations for 2 birds were 208 and 241 m). I found no relationship between percent cover in foraging habitat and reproductive success. I identified 10,140 prey items from 15 nest sites and found both annual and seasonal variation in barn owl diets.
